MEET MICHAEL

McKay moved to Huntsville in 2005 to attend UAH on an academic and baseball scholarship. He graduated from UAH with two accounting degrees, and while there met his wife Emily. The two wed in 2010, a month after McKay began his work as a civilian with the Department of Defense. Michael is extremely proud of the convenient access his District 4 home provides for the family to Palmer Park where he has watched two kids grow up and fall in love with athletics. 

McKay has worked with DoD for the last 14+ years with progressive responsibility. Today, he helps supervise the internal auditing department of a multi-billion dollar federal agency. 

In addition to his professional background, McKay served on the Madison On Track 2045 advisory committee, is a current participant of the Madison Civic Awareness Academy, and a current member of the Madison City Schools District Safety Committee. He has also served as a coach for all of his children's sports teams as well as serving as President and Vice President of the Madison Elementary School PTA, and on the Board of his neighborhood HOA.
